Why Practice the Connections Game?
Like any puzzle, Connections gets easier with practice. Regular players develop an intuition for spotting category types and recognizing the tricky wordplay in purple categories.
- ✓Learn common category patterns (synonyms, compound words, pop culture)
- ✓Build confidence in eliminating red herrings
- ✓Practice risk management with your four mistakes
- ✓Get comfortable with the game format before tackling today's puzzle

How do I get better at Connections?
Practice is key! Play multiple practice rounds to recognize common category types. Start with easier (yellow) groups, look for wordplay in purple categories, and don't be afraid to shuffle the board.
